The construction of the High Aswan Dam significantly altered the flow and the sediment transport regimes in the Egyptian reach of the Nile River. A one-dimensional model of river morphody-namics was developed and validated at field scale. The field scale model validation helped us constraining a sand budget for the Nile River, which is the first and necessary step to investigate the feasibility of a river restoration project. In this study we present preliminary modeling runs specifically designed to 1) investigate the impacts of the High Aswan Dam and of the river barrages on the observed morphodynamic evolution on the study reach, 2) quantify the volumes of sediment that are needed to control channel bed erosion in the upstream part of the modeled domain, and 3) explore the impacts of the barrages on the sediment deposition observed in the downstream portion of the Egyptian Nile.
